The game atmosphere and presentation is really one of its kind .

I am hesitate to say this , WHAT-IS-WRONG with the PS4 Pro version ? Everything look so " dirty " , so muddy and blurry . From what I saw in other 4k videos , it doesn't look that on the Xbox one X version , which runs at native 4k resolution.


At some points , the PS4 PRO version actually look worse than the game on vanilla PS4 , how is this even possible ? I have to adjust the sharpness settings on TV to max before I can even tell what is written on the road sign , which comes at the cost of oversharpening everything .


To be realistic , I am not expecting the PRO to runs at the same native res as neighbour's X console , but this is quite a let down when I had to fire the game up on old PS4 to see if they are having the same issue.


It seems like the PS4 Pro uses some sort of reconstruction technique to achieve its 1920 x 2160 (as mentioned in the Digital Foundry analysis ) but it isn't anywhere as well done as the checkerboarding we've seen in the likes of God of War / Horizon Zero Dawn . Coupled with the TAA and Rockstar depth of field effects , it really doesn't look too good especially on a big screen where every minor flaw of the graphics would be revealed.


My only disappointment so far , I really hope Rockstar is doing something about it.
